Why These Are the Top Volvo Repair Auto Repair Shops in Mill Creek

** The Volvo repair market serving Mill Creek, PA, is centered in State College, approximately a 30-45 minute drive away. As a rural area, Mill Creek itself lacks specialized automotive service providers. The market in the broader region is characterized by moderate competition between one authorized dealership and a small number of highly competent independent shops. The independents, such as C&C European Automotive and Import Auto Specialists, offer significant cost savings over the dealership (Raymaster) while often providing a more personalized service experience and deep brand-specific expertise. The dealership is essential for warranty work, specific software updates, and advanced safety system calibrations that require proprietary Volvo equipment. Typical pricing aligns with European vehicle standards, with independent shops charging $120-$150/hour and the dealership at a higher premium. Overall, Volvo owners in the Mill Creek area have access to a robust and high-quality service ecosystem, albeit requiring a short commute to State College.
